FANUC A860-2109-T302 (I/O Module or Peripheral Unit)
Model: A860-2109-T302
Type: I/O Unit Module (for FANUC CNC Systems)
Brand: FANUC (Used in CNC Machine Tools & Robotics)

Key Specifications & Parameters:
Function:

Digital I/O Module (Input/Output interface for FANUC CNCs)

Used for connecting sensors, switches, relays, and actuators to the CNC system.

Compatibility:

Designed for FANUC 0i-D/0i-F, 30i/31i/32i series CNC systems.

Often paired with FANUC I/O Link (I/O Link i) for distributed control.

Electrical Parameters:

Input Voltage: 24V DC (typical for FANUC I/O modules)

Input Channels: Isolated digital inputs (TTL-compatible, wet contact support)

Output Channels: Transistor/relay outputs (sink/source configurable)

Current Rating: ~0.5A per point (verify exact specs in manual)

Communication:

FANUC I/O Link protocol (high-speed serial communication with CNC).

Modular design (may stack with other I/O units, e.g., A860-2108-T301).

Protection & Safety:

Short-circuit protection (for outputs).

Noise-resistant inputs (for industrial environments).

Typical Applications:
CNC machine tool peripheral control (e.g., coolant pumps, tool changers).

Robot interface (for FANUC RoboCut, RoboDrill, etc.).

Custom automation logic (via ladder programming on FANUC CNC).
